1. Overview of Nam Son Hap Linh Industrial Park
a. History of Nam Son Hap Linh Industrial Park
Throughout a development journey full of fluctuations and challenges, Nam Son Hap Linh Industrial Park has made a significant mark in Vietnam’s economic development history. With approval and decisions from regulatory authorities, this industrial park has gradually asserted its crucial role in attracting investment, establishing a modern production environment, and contributing to the economic growth of Bac Ninh province.
Initially, in 2006, Nam Son Hap Linh Industrial Park was approved to be added to Vietnam’s industrial park development plan. With a planned area of 200 ha, the park promised to bring positive changes to Bac Ninh’s economy. However, the development did not stop there, as its area was later adjusted and expanded to 800 ha.
During its formation, Nam Son Hap Linh Industrial Park experienced changes in investors. The initial project was assigned to a joint venture between IGS Group and Nam Hong Company (Bac Ninh), but due to the previous investor failing to implement the project on schedule, it was transferred to Kinh Bac Urban Development Corporation (KBC). Determined to overcome difficulties, KBC continued to accelerate the development process of the industrial park.

d. Geographic location of Nam Son Hap Linh Industrial Park
View map: here
Location: Hap Linh Ward, Nam Son Ward, Bac Ninh City, and Lac Ve Commune, Tien Du District, Bac Ninh Province
- Distance to Hanoi city center: 42 km
- Distance to Bac Ninh city center: 7.4 km
- Distance to Noi Bai International Airport: 37 km
- Distance to Hai Phong Port: 140 km
- Distance to Samsung Bac Ninh factory: 15 km
Total area: 306 ha

b. Training duration
Occupational safety training duration depends on various factors such as job type and industry. However, the exact total training time for each group is regulated under Article 19 of Decree 44/2016/ND-CP
- Group 1: 16 hours
- Group 2: 48 hours
- Group 3: 24 hours
- Group 4: 16 hours
- Group 5: 16 hours
- Group 6: 4 hours

d. Occupational safety training certificates
Occupational safety and hygiene certificate
- The certificate template is described in Form 08, Appendix II of Decree 44/2016/ND-CP and is issued for groups 1, 2, 5, and 6.
- The certificate size is 13 cm x 19 cm with a sky blue front cover.

- The front content is shown in the image above.
- The inside page has a white background and content as shown below.

- The card template is described in Form 06, Appendix II of Decree 44/2016/ND-CP
- Group 3 workers will be issued an occupational safety card (commonly known as Group 3 safety certificate).
- The card size is 60 mm x 90 mm, with front and back content shown in the image below.

The employer may issue a Group 3 safety card to the trained employee after verifying compliance and having a labor contract between the two parties.
- Training record templates for groups 1, 2, 5, 6 are described in Form 09, Appendix II of Decree 44/2016/ND-CP.
- Group 3 training record template is described in Form 10, Appendix II of Decree 44/2016/ND-CP.
- Group 4 training record template is described in Form 11, Appendix II of Decree 44/2016/ND-CP.
- Group 4 only receives a training record book and not a Group 4 safety certificate.

4. Main causes of occupational accidents in industrial parks
The main causes of occupational accidents in industrial parks include:
- Failure to meet occupational safety standards: Some parks do not comply with safety standards or lack sufficient personal protective equipment for workers.
- Inadequate employee training: Some workers are not sufficiently trained in occupational safety and do not know how to use protective equipment.
- Lack of safety equipment: Some parks lack essential safety equipment such as stairs, handrails, emergency exits, or fire-fighting systems.
- Insufficient supervision: Some parks do not have a dedicated occupational safety supervision team, or supervision is insufficient, with irregular equipment and system inspections.
- Excessive working hours: Some workers work too long or do not get enough rest, leading to fatigue and mistakes on the job.
- Non-compliance with safety regulations: Some workers do not follow safety regulations or fail to wear adequate protective gear, leading to workplace accidents.
5. Measures to Control Occupational Accidents in Nam Son Hap Linh Industrial Park
To control and minimize occupational accidents in Nam Son Hap Linh Industrial Park, it is necessary to implement key measures to ensure the safety and health of workers. Below are some occupational accident control measures that this industrial park can apply:
- Implement occupational safety training programs: Provide comprehensive and continuous occupational safety training for all workers in the industrial park. This training program should focus on recognizing and handling dangerous situations, using personal protective equipment, and following safe working procedures.
- Regular inspection and maintenance of equipment: Conduct regular inspections, maintenance, and repairs of equipment, machinery, and systems in the industrial park to ensure they operate safely and effectively. Also, establish regular inspection and maintenance procedures to detect and resolve technical issues early.
- Establish safety rules and working procedures: Develop and comply with specific safety rules and working procedures for each job and type of work in the industrial park. Ensure that all workers are instructed and adhere to safety regulations while working.
- Apply safety technology and equipment: Use safety technologies and equipment such as automatic sensors, alarm systems, safety sensors, and protective gear to minimize the risk of occupational accidents and protect workers’ health.
- Organize inspections and supervision: Conduct regular inspections and supervise work to ensure compliance with safety rules and procedures. Organize inspections and control labor hazards, while proposing improvement measures if necessary.
- Create a safe working environment and encourage incident reporting: Build a safe working environment and encourage workers to report incidents, hazards, or unsafe behaviors. Establish feedback mechanisms and promptly handle incidents to prevent accidents from recurring in the future.
- Periodically conduct occupational environment monitoring in factories, collect and analyze harmful factors for workers, and then adjust to reduce hazards to prevent occupational diseases.
